4 1.2 Poor Reputation 1 1 Introduction To enhance the security of MTNL Broadband network and make it SPAM free, MTNL is blocking port 25 for all its broadband clients. This guide gives full details on the blockage. While we do not expect most broadband users to be affected by this change, this guide presents some short term alternatives for those affected. If you are one of the users affected by this change, you will need to make some configuration changes. This document gives details on which MTNL Broadband users need to change configuration and how to change them. 1.1 Why MTNL, Mumbai is one of India's largest Broadband providers with more than 6 lakh clients. Due to its large size, there is always a certain percentage of PC's/users who connect to MTNL network and misuse by sending SPAM. Though the percentage of such users is small, these users send large volume of SPAM s and affect the service for genuine users. There are also many PC's which connect to MTNL broadband and which do not have adequate, up-to-date security measures like Anti Virus. Due to this, these PC's get easily hacked and zombie/trojan malware installed. These malware are installed without the knowledge of Broadband user. Once installed, these malware sends huge amount of SPAM through the end user's broadband line. A schematic of the scenario is given below Due to this, the end user's line becomes slow and data usage unnecessarily increases. 1.2 Poor Reputation As the amount of SPAM thus sent out increases, MTNL network reputation takes a hit. In a recent check in a blacklist database (check done on ), we find that MTNL is in the top 10 in the blacklist. Screenshot of the same is given below 1

5 1.3 Solution 1 Once a network reputation is poor, all its customers (including those who have secured PC's) take a hit. This affects all broadband clients of MTNL. 1.3 Solution This problem is not specific to MTNL. All reputed ISP's in the world face this issue. The standard solution for this is to block port 25 for broadband clients. This port is reserved for MTA (Mail Transfer Agents) to exchange s. A normal broadband user does not need to use this port. The table below gives some of the common things done by a broadband client and what ports is being used Action Used port(s) Browsing 80/443 Going to facebook/twitter 80/443 Sending s using Gmail / Yahoo / Webmail 80 / 443 Sending using Outlook / Thunderbird 465 / 110 / 143 / 993 / 995 / 587 As one can see, port 25 is not needed for above purpose. To send SPAM, any malware exclusively uses port 25. Therefore by blocking port 25 Malware is made ineffective. Hackers have no incentive to install malware. Some of the other large ISP's who have followed this method are: AT&T 2

6 1.4 Which users are affected? AOL Which users are affected? As we saw in the previous section, normal users are not affected by this blockage. However, there may be some users who are using port 25 to send s from Outlook / Thunderbird. These users need to make some changes. Once the blockage is in place, these users will not be able to send out s. Then the following should be done 1. Contact the Server administrator for your domain. 2. Get details of an alternative port (say 465 / 587) to send out s. 3. Incorporate the same into your client (Outlook / Thunderbird). 4. Now the s should go out fine. If the above process takes time, you can make use of MTNL relay account to send out s. If you do want to use MTNL relay accounts to send s, proceed to the next section. 3

13 4 4 Configuration - Concepts In this document, we will give instructions for some popular clients. We will also explain the configuration conceptually so that MTNL users can configure other clients. The concept is to send s through the MTNL Anti SPAM server. For sending the same, following details should be used 1. For users with Static IP connectivity - with IP based mail relay Parameter Value Outgoing SMTP Server / Relay Server smtp.mtnl.net.in Outgoing SMTP Port Number 587 Use SSL No Outgoing Server requires authentication No 4 2. For users without Static IP connectivity - who have alias based relay Parameter Value Outgoing SMTP Server / Relay server smtp.mtnl.net.in Outgoing SMTP Port Number 587 Use SSL No Outgoing Server requires SMTP Authentication Yes SMTP Authentication user name ID obtained from MTNL e.g., [email protected] SMTP Authentication password Password for ID obtained from MTNL 10

39 13 13 Configuration - Servers - Static IP With a static IP from MTNL, it is possible to run servers. Since port 25 is blocked, MTNL clients will have to change their server configuration so that s are relayed out through smtp.mtnl.net.in (MTNL Anti SPAM server), using port 587. In this section, we will present the configuration to be done for popular servers. Server Sendmail Instructions 1. Edit sendmail.mc file (usually present in /etc/mail/sendmail.mc) 2. Add the following lines to the file define(`smart_host',`relay:smtp.mtnl.net.in')dnl define(`relay_mailer',`esmtp')dnl define(`relay_mailer_args', `TPC $h 587')dnl 3. make -C /etc/mail 4. Restart sendmail Postfix 1. Add the following to main.cf (usually present in/etc/postfix/main.cf) relayhost = smtp.mtnl.net.in: Reload postfix Qmail 1. Add the following line to smtproutes (usually in /var/qmail/control/smtproutes) :smtp.mtnl.net.in: Restart Qmail Lotus Domino Server See this URL: c1d ?OpenDocument 13 36

40 13 Microsoft Exchange Server 1. Open MMC 2. Go to Servers -> Protocols 3. Select Default SMTP Virtual Server Properties 4. Go to Delivery tab 5. Click on Advanced Button 6. Enter smtp.mtnl.net.in in Smart Host edit box. 7. Close MMC 8. Open Exchange Management Shell using Start -> Programs -> Microsoft Exchange Server -> Exchange Management Shell 9. By Default the "Send Connector" is called "All Outbound" unless you have changed it or added additional connectors. To determine this you can type the following at the Exchange Management Shell Get-SendConnector 10. Type the following Set-SendConnector -Identity "All Outbound" -port 587 or the following if your connector is called something else from the default Set-SendConnector -Identity "SENDCONNECTORNAME" -port Restart SMTP Service 13 37
